OECD headline inflation eased to 4.2% in June 2026, reflecting temporary decline in energy inflation

Year-on-year inflation in the OECD as measured by the Consumer Price Index (CPI) declined to 4. 2% in June 2026, down from 4. 6% in May, following three consecutive monthly increases.
